The main components include the adjustable arm, mounting bracket, locking mechanism, and support pads. Each component is designed to ensure stability and ease of use during operations.
To install the tool, first secure the mounting bracket to a stable surface using the provided hardware. Then attach the adjustable arm to the bracket, ensuring it is locked in place with the locking mechanism.
To adjust the height, loosen the locking mechanism, raise or lower the arm to the desired height, and then re-tighten the lock to secure the position.
Regular maintenance includes checking for loose bolts, cleaning the support pads, and lubricating any moving parts to ensure smooth operation.
If the arm does not hold position, check if the locking mechanism is fully engaged. Tighten any loose components and inspect for wear or damage that might affect performance.

Use a damp cloth to wipe down all surfaces. Avoid using harsh chemicals that might damage the finish, particularly on the support pads.
If movement is difficult, check for obstructions and ensure that all moving parts are properly lubricated. Clean any dirt or debris from the joints that might hinder movement.
Ensure that the mounting bracket is securely fastened to a stable surface and that the locking mechanism is fully engaged before use. Regularly inspect all parts for wear and tear.
